Mr Bumble just rumbles all the time, I am feeling sorry for poor Brian who shares a cage with him, the do not fight, nor do they mount each other, there is no bum swaying.
It is just constant rumbling, sometimes broken by Mr Bumble bitting the metal hay rack.
His attitude sucks, what can I do?
 
Leave them be they will sort themselves out. Pudsey rumbled for 2 months solid at Eccles. It's only now that he has stopped. They will be fine, they are just sorting out the rank! :smitten:
